Back to Question Center
0

Semalt pojasnjuje, kako izvleči podatke iz HTML strani v PDF datoteko

1 answers:

V tem članku vas bomo vodili skozi proces pridobivanje podatkov s strani HTML in učenje, kako uporabiti podatke za izdelavo datoteke PDF. Prvi korak je določiti programska orodja in jezik, ki ga boste uporabili za nalogo. V tem primeru bi bilo bolje uporabiti okno Mojolicious Perl.

Ta okvir spominja na Ruby on Rails, čeprav ima dodatne funkcije, ki bi lahko presegle vaša pričakovanja. Ta okvir ne bomo uporabljali za ustvarjanje novega spletnega mesta, temveč izvlečemo informacije iz že obstoječe strani. Mojolicious ima odlične funkcije za pridobivanje in obdelavo strani HTML. Za namestitev te aplikacije na vaš računalnik boste potrebovali skoraj 30 sekund.

Metodologija

Prva faza: Pomembno je razumeti metodologijo, ki jo morate uporabiti pri pisanju vlog. V prvi fazi boste pričakovali, da boste napisali majhen ad-hoc scenarij, ko boste dobili splošno predstavo o tem, kaj želite storiti, in jasno razumeti svoj končni cilj. Upoštevajte, da mora biti ta linearna koda enostavna brez postopkov ali podprogramov.

Druga faza: zdaj imate jasno razumevanje smeri, ki jo potrebujete, in knjižnice za uporabo. Čas je, da "delimo in vladamo"! Če ste nabrali kode, ki logično delajo iste stvari, jih razdelite v podprograme. Prednost kodiranja podprogramov je, da lahko naredite več sprememb brez vpliva na druge kode. Zagotovila bo tudi boljšo berljivost.

Tretja faza: ta stopnja vam omogoča, da kombinirate svoje kode. Po pridobitvi ustreznih izkušenj lahko enostavno manipulirate s kodami. Zdaj lahko prečkate od postopkovnega kodiranja do objektno usmerjenih, še posebej, če uporabljate objektno usmerjen jezik. Vsaka oseba, ki uporablja funkcionalno vrsto jezika, lahko loči aplikacije na pakete in / ali vmesnike. Zakaj morate pri načrtovanju uporabljati ta pristop? To je zato, ker potrebujete nekaj "prostora za dihanje", še posebej, če pišete prefinjeno aplikacijo.

Algoritem

Po teoriji je čas, da se premaknete na trenutni program. Tukaj so koraki, ki jih morate opraviti pri izvajanju spletnega čistilnika:

  • Ustvarite seznam URL-jev člankov, ki bi jih želeli zbrati;
  • Zopet prek svojega seznama in pridobite te URL-je enega za drugo;
  • Izvleči vsebino elementa HTML;
  • shranite rezultate v datoteko HTML;
  • Pripravite datoteko pdf iz datotek, ko ste pripravljeni na vse;

Vse je tako enostavno kot ABC! Preprosto prenesite program za spletno čiščenje in za to nalogo boste pripravljeni.

5 days ago
Semalt pojasnjuje, kako izvleči podatke iz HTML strani v PDF datoteko
Reply